LIC stake acquisition in Indian banks

Overview

The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) has granted the Life Insurance Corporation of India (LIC) approval to increase its holdings in major private sector banks.

In August 2026, the RBI authorized LIC to acquire up to 9.99% of HDFC Bank’s paid-up share capital or voting rights. Prior to this, LIC held a 4.11% stake in the lender.

Following this, in September 2026, the RBI issued formal approval for LIC to increase its stake in ICICI Bank. According to regulatory filings, the authorization was issued in a letter dated September 4, 2026, allowing LIC to acquire an aggregate holding of up to 9.99% of the lender’s paid-up share capital or voting rights. LIC currently holds a 4.35% stake in ICICI Bank. The approval is valid for one year, requiring the acquisition process to be completed by September 4, 2027, or the permission will be automatically cancelled. The transaction remains subject to various statutory and regulatory conditions.
